Brendan Rodgers has had a number of injuries to contend with over the last few months.

The Celtic manager’s squad strength has been really tested over the last few months, having had Paulo Bernardo, James Forrest, Auston Trusty and now Kasper Schmeichel all out injured at various points.

With Bernardo and Forrest returning to action in Celtic’s win over Hearts, Brendan Rodgers is starting to get his main players back for the crucial end of the season.

And now, Rodgers has delivered an update on another long-term injury as the Hoops prepare to face St Johnstone at the weekend.

Liam Scales ‘not ready’ for Celtic vs St Johnstone but will return to training soon

Liam Scales was injured in Celtic’s win over St Mirren back in the beginning of March and, it seems he could be about ten days away from returning to first-team action.

Rodgers told Celtic TV: “They spent a long time out, in particular James.

“For them to get the feel of being on the field again in a competitive game was really good. I think the big strength this season has been the squad.

“That has really helped us get through a really busy schedule. We’ve got Liam Scales now, he won’t be ready for this weekend but he’ll be back in training non-contact with the team.

“We expect Liam to be available also leading into the Kilmarnock game. So we’re starting to get the players back and having a really strong squad again.”

Liam Scales’ season at Celtic as Maik Nawrocki comes to the fore

Scales has had a decent season at Celtic so far and has, at times, kept Auston Trusty out of the side.

In 32 appearances this season, Scales has scored three and created three, which isn’t a bad return from the Irish defender.

But now that Maik Nawrocki has returned to the Celtic first team, where does that leave both players when Scales returns to the matchday squad?

It is likely Nawrocki will drop out and Scales will return to the Celtic bench or first team depending on Auston Trusty’s injury status but for the fans and Rodgers, having every player available is a boost at this stage of the season.
